WebOn average, about 1–2 litres (2–3.5 pints) of urine are produced by the kidneys every day. Most people do not feel an urge to pass urine until there is about 150–200 mL (about a quarter of a pint) in the bladder. The normal adult bladder can hold a little less than 500 mL (1 pint or 16 ounces) of urine.

Web12 okt. 2016 · When your bladder gets 150 to 200 ml (or 1/2 to 3/4 cup) of urine in it, you first feel the urge to pee. By 500 ml (about 16 ounces or a large soda), you get uncomfortable and start scoping out the nearest exit. WebAn adult usually first feels a need to urinate when the bladder contains about 200 mL. This is enough to stimulate the stretch receptors (nerve endings) in the bladder wall and trigger the spinal micturition (urination) reflex. Web10 apr. 2024 · Diuretics are substances that are linked to feeling like wanting to pee all the time. Some of the most common culprits are caffeine and alcohol, but things like artificial sweeteners and acidic drinks or foods can also contain diuretics. Additionally, there are certain medications that have diuretic side effects, such as blood pressure medication.
